Your grandmother is your mother's or father's mom.

There is one generation between mothers and grandmothers, in a direct family and blood relationship.

Mothers have the immediacy from hormones and from attachment to form extreme feelings of protection over their young.

Grandmothers have the time of wisdom to relax that protectiveness to allow more individuality.

Mothers typically are present with their children 50 to 100% of every day and can be exhausted from the child's demands.

Grandmothers typically spend 10 to 20 % of time with a grandchild and have the experience to deflate most demands with a simple stern look in their eyes and faces.

Grandmothers are said to spoil grandchildren; since they aren't with a child 24-hours a day, the spoiling is to be expected (and treasured).

Note: Many grandmothers today take on the role of "mother" when they must take or accept custody of their grandchild / grandchildren.
A mother is the female who gave birth to the child. There is a direct connection between the mother and the child.

The grandmother is the female who gave birth to the mother (or father) of the child. There is an indirect connection between the grandmother and the child (through the father or mother of the child).

What is the difference between 's and s?

If you are asking what is the difference between ending a word in the English language with the letter s and with an apostrophe mark before the s, as this 's, it is the difference between making a word plural and making a word possessive. For example mother can be made to mean more than one mother by adding the letter s to make it mothers. There were several mothers who attended the school meeting. When you place an apostrophe mark before the letter s, you are indicating that the word you have printed, written, or typed, owns something or something belongs to the thing that that word represents. For example, That book is my mother's. (book). This is a simplistic answer, but I think it is adequate for now.
